Delicate Cognitive Impairment: The center Floor
Mild Cognitive Impairment occupies a space involving the expected cognitive adjustments of usual getting older and the more critical drop of dementia. Think of it like a gray zone – visible changes that don't substantially interfere with way of life.
When you have MCI, you could possibly battle to recall the latest discussions or appointments. Maybe you find it tougher to generate conclusions or Adhere to the plot of the Motion picture. Relatives might discover these adjustments, but normally, you may however regulate your funds, acquire your prescription drugs, put together meals, and sustain your family.
What helps make MCI distinct from regular getting older is that the changes are bigger than envisioned for somebody of the age and training level. However, compared with Alzheimer's disorder, these alterations Will not significantly compromise your independence or capability to operate in day-to-day routines.
The Many Faces of MCI
Not all Moderate Cognitive Impairment is similar. Medical doctors understand differing kinds determined by which considering competencies are influenced:
Amnestic MCI mostly affects memory. You would possibly overlook important functions, conversations, or appointments that you would probably Formerly have remembered.
Non-amnestic MCI has an effect on pondering competencies aside from memory. You might have difficulties with planning, organizing, earning sound judgments, or navigating acquainted sites.
Some individuals practical experience multiple types of MCI, impacting both of those memory along with other cognitive capabilities. The precise pattern can provide clues with regards to the underlying result in and if the affliction might progress to dementia.
Alzheimer's Illness: When Cognitive Adjustments Disrupt Everyday life
Alzheimer's disorder is the commonest method of dementia, accounting for sixty-eighty% of conditions. Unlike MCI, Alzheimer's considerably interferes with everyday working and independence.
While in the early phases of Alzheimer's, memory troubles in many cases are additional pronounced than with MCI. You may perhaps repeat thoughts, wander off in common sites, or have hassle managing revenue and paying bills. As the disease progresses, variations in identity and habits may possibly build. You could grow to be puzzled, suspicious, or withdrawn, and have problem with language, challenge-fixing, and familiar responsibilities.
What distinguishes Alzheimer's from MCI would be the effect on daily life. With Alzheimer's, cognitive variations finally help it become hard to manage independently, and aid gets necessary for things to do that were once regime.
The Science Driving the Symptoms
Both equally situations involve improvements inside the Mind, but to various levels.
In MCI, brain scans could display moderate shrinkage in memory centers similar to the hippocampus. There may be modest accumulations of irregular proteins referred to as amyloid plaques and tau tangles – the hallmarks of Alzheimer's disease – but in more compact quantities.
In Alzheimer's condition, these Mind changes are more popular and serious. The plaques and tangles unfold throughout the brain, disrupting conversation concerning neurons and at some point producing cell Loss of life. After some time, the Mind really shrinks drastically, influencing nearly all its functions.
The Progression Problem: Will MCI Lead to Alzheimer's?
Just about the most prevalent questions on MCI is whether or not it'll progress to Alzheimer's ailment. The solution is just not straightforward.
Some people with MCI continue to be steady For some time without substantial worsening. Other individuals may possibly even see their indications improve, especially if their cognitive modifications had been attributable to medication Unwanted effects, slumber difficulties, or mood Ailments that can be taken care of.
However, exploration suggests that about ten-15% of those with MCI go on to develop dementia each and every year, in comparison with one-2% of the general older adult population. More than a span of five years, about 30-50% of individuals with MCI may possibly progress to Alzheimer's condition or A different method of dementia.
Sure factors may enhance the possibility of progression. These incorporate possessing the amnestic form of MCI, carrying unique genetic versions such as the APOE e4 gene, showing individual designs on brain scans, or owning irregular levels of website selected proteins in spinal fluid.
Dealing with Memory Issues: Distinctive Ways for Different Disorders
The treatment method methods for MCI and Alzheimer's sickness mirror their variations in severity and effects.
For MCI, you can find presently no remedies especially approved for cure. As an alternative, administration focuses on addressing hazard aspects Which may worsen cognitive operate, which include large hypertension, diabetes, substantial cholesterol, despair, sleep Ailments, and drugs Unwanted effects.
Lifestyle interventions Engage in an important role in MCI management. Common physical workout, cognitive stimulation, social engagement, a Mediterranean-model diet, and appropriate administration of other health circumstances may possibly assistance preserve cognitive operate and most likely gradual development.
For Alzheimer's illness, remedy incorporates remedies that may temporarily increase indications or slow illness progression. These contain cholinesterase inhibitors (like donepezil, rivastigmine, and galantamine) and memantine. Even though these prescription drugs Really don't prevent the fundamental Mind variations, they can help preserve perform and quality of life to get a time period.
As Alzheimer's developments, remedy progressively focuses on handling behavioral signs and offering proper care and support to take care of dignity and Standard of living.
